Limitations

Giving on a national and international basis.
No support for religious organizations not of direct benefit to the entire community or political, fraternal, or athletic organizations; no support for foundations or universities for Community Health Care Program.
No grants to individuals, or for general operating support, scholarships, trips or tours, endowments, or capital campaigns; no loans.

Summary

As a complement to its foundation, Johnson & Johnson also makes charitable contributions to nonprofit organizations directly. Support is given on a national and international basis.

Procedure:
Unsolicited requests for non-Community Health Care Program grants are not accepted. The Corporate Contributions Department handles giving. The company has a staff that only handles contributions. A selection panel reviews all requests for the Community Health Care Program. Applicants should submit the following:
Copy of IRS Determination Letter
Initial approach: Complete online application form
Board meeting date(s): 3 times per year
Deadline(s): Oct. 31 for Community Health Care Program
Additional information: Fax letter of support from organization chairman or C.E.O., and collaborating or endorsing letter of support, for Community Health Care program.
